Output 60a8662c7eefc859b13ff272041b2d024cb6a7cd1f8a93ac241834d999f57123:0

value
845091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f35f81011391b5fb430eff2ce32330c79271d8 OP_EQUAL
address
3DuHLuxz95zeGqBtntwCLMGJPmG2u4pVqX
transaction
60a8662c7eefc859b13ff272041b2d024cb6a7cd1f8a93ac241834d999f57123